Brescia, a charming city in the Lombardy region of northern Italy, is a hidden gem that offers a rich tapestry of history, culture, and natural beauty. Known as the "Lioness of Italy" due to its valiant resistance against Austrian rule in the 19th century, Brescia boasts a history that dates back to pre-Roman times. The city is home to a remarkable array of historical sites, including the UNESCO World Heritage Site of the Monastic Complex of San Salvatore-Santa Giulia, which offers a fascinating glimpse into the city's past. Visitors can explore the ancient Roman ruins, such as the Capitolium and the Roman Forum, which stand as testaments to Brescia's significance during the Roman Empire. Brescia's medieval heart is a delight to explore, with its narrow cobblestone streets, charming piazzas, and impressive architecture. The Piazza della Loggia, with its Renaissance-style buildings, is a must-visit, as is the imposing Brescia Castle, which offers panoramic views of the city and surrounding countryside. Art enthusiasts will appreciate the city's rich artistic heritage, showcased in its numerous museums and galleries, including the Pinacoteca Tosio Martinengo, which houses works by renowned artists such as Raphael and Titian. Beyond its historical and cultural attractions, Brescia is also a gateway to the stunning natural landscapes of the Lombardy region. The nearby Lake Garda, Italy's largest lake, offers a plethora of outdoor activities, from sailing and windsurfing to hiking and cycling along its scenic shores. The Franciacorta wine region, known for its sparkling wines, is just a short drive away, offering wine enthusiasts the opportunity to indulge in tastings and tours of picturesque vineyards. Brescia's culinary scene is another highlight, with a variety of traditional dishes that reflect the region's rich agricultural heritage. Visitors can savor local specialties such as casoncelli (stuffed pasta), polenta, and the famous Brescia-style spit-roasted meats. The city's vibrant markets and restaurants offer a true taste of Lombardy's culinary delights.
